Seth Rogen To Produce And Possibly Star In The B-Team![]()
It was a pretty crazy year for Seth Rogen. Kicking things off with Green Hornet in January, the comedian came out with five movies this year, including 50/50, Kung Fu Panda 2, Paul and Take This Waltz (admittedly the last one only premiered at the Toronto International Film Festival and won't be released until next year). But that's not really anything new. Rogen's ubiquity has been consistent ever since he first broke out and now he's insuring that things will stay that way in the future.
Variety has learned that Seth Rogen is producing and may star in a new spy comedy for Disney called The B-Team. A play on the television series The A-Team, the movie will be about an elite agent who is kidnapped and it's left up to his tech staff to rescue him. The project has actually been around for three years and is based on a script by Derek Guiley and David Schneiderman. In addition to Rogen, Charles Segars and Ilan Breil are also producing the project. I think this idea could be kind of fun, but I can't help but think about Mystery Men when looking at that plot. Isn't it exactly the same thing only with spies instead of superheros?
